What is a remote entry level software developer?

Remote entry level software developers are professionals who work from a location outside of a traditional office, often from home, and are at the beginning of their careers in software development. They typically have foundational knowledge of programming languages and software development practices. Their responsibilities can include writing code, debugging, testing software, and collaborating with other developers online. Remote entry level roles allow new developers to gain industry experience while enjoying the flexibility of working from anywhere. These positions are ideal for recent graduates or career changers looking to start a career in tech.

What does a remote entry level software developer do?

As a remote entry-level software developer, your job is to code programs, troubleshoot problems with an application or framework, and otherwise work from home to support a company's programming needs. In this home-based role, you may use virtual office software to coordinate with other employees, complete tasks assigned to you by senior developers, debug programs that you are still in the process of making, and help analyze the company's future technology needs. A remote entry-level software developer position is typically still a part-time or full-time job for a specific employer, but it may be a contract role where you complete a programming job and move on to another as needed.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ote entry level software develop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Entry Level Software Developer,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Python, Java, or JavaScript), algorithms, and software development fundamentals, usually supported by a relevant degree or coding bootcamp.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, basic cloud platforms, and collaborative tools such as Slack or Jira is commonly required. Strong communication, self-motivation, and time management are crucial soft skills for succeeding in a remote environment. These skills enable you to deliver quality code, collaborate effectively with distributed teams, and adapt to the fast-paced demands of the tech industry.

What are some common challenges faced by remote entry level software developers, and how can they be addressed?

Remote entry level software developers often face challenges such as limited in-person mentorship, difficulty in building relationships with team members, and adjusting to asynchronous communication. To address these, it's important to proactively seek feedback, regularly participate in virtual meetings, and engage in online team discussions or code reviews. Using collaboration tools and scheduling regular check-ins with a mentor or team lead can greatly enhance learning and integration into the team. Embracing self-discipline and setting a structured daily routine also help in managing tasks and maintaining productivity.
